Default Yahoo Express - Denied My Site

Just received following reply from Yahoo regarding my request to include my site in their directory . Not sure how they came to know my site is not running 24/7 ??? Based on host raw-log and my program-statistics more than 99% up-time .

Did anyone know, how can I request for a reconsideration ???


===================================

Yahoo! has reviewed the URL you submitted for expedited review

http://www.allreminder.com

with Yahoo! Express order #xxxxxxxx. We're sorry to report
that we were unable to review your site today. We could not access the
URL you submitted, though we tried several times.

The Yahoo! Express Terms of Service state that in order to
be listed in the Yahoo! directory, a site must meet the following
minimum criteria:

"The site must be up and running 24 hours a day, 7 days a week."
